JAKARTA - Tempo and IDNFinancials has officially reviewed the performance of Indeks Tempo-IDNFinancials 52 this year after its initial launch on June 23, 2023. The result was announced through Press Conference: the Review of Indeks Tempo-IDNFinancials 52, earlier today (23/7). 

In his explanation, one of the members of Indeks52 Committee, Luther K., reveals that there have been 11 new issuers listed in the index, replacing 23 old ones and bringing total constituents down to 84 issuers.

According to the press release quoted today (23/7), out of those 11 new issuers, two come from infrastructure sector, or to be exact, electric utility industry, namely PT Barito Renewables Energy Tbk (BREN) and PT Pertamina Geothermal Energy Tbk (PGEO).

Then, basic materials sector, especially metals and minerals industry, also sends two companies, PT Amman Mineral Internasional Tbk (AMMN) and PT Trimegah Bangun Persada Tbk (NCKL), to Indeks52.

As previously mentioned, 84 issuers of Indeks52 that come out of annual evaluation record total market capitalisation of IDR 8.96 quadrillion of IDR 11.55 quadrillion previously recorded in Indonesia Stock Exchange (IDX) as of March 2024.

"Hopefully, these issuers [entering Indeks52] can serve as reference for retail investors in selecting good stocks," added Wahyu Dhyatmika, CEO of Tempo Digital Media, when met at the same occasion today. (ZH)
